Generic House Ballot Test Polls listed chronologically.

Newsweek Poll conducted by Princeton Survey Research Associates. Latest: Oct. 24-25, 2002. N=581 likely voters nationwide. MoE ± 4.
 

.

"If the November election for U.S. Congress were being held today, would you vote for [rotate:] the Republican Party's candidate or the Democratic Party's candidate for Congress in your district?" If "Other" or "Undecided": "As of today, do you lean more toward [rotate:] the Republican or the Democrat?"

Repub-
lican
Demo-
crat
Other
(vol.)/Not
Sure
 
% % %  
10/24-25/02 46 43 11  
10/10-11/02 43 46 11  
Among registered voters:
9/26-27/02 40 47 13  
9/12-13/02 43 41 16  
8/28-29/02 40 45 15
